
[計] 可執行文件
Define .jy as an executable file extension.
将“ . jy ”定義為可執行文件擴展名。
Could not add version resource to executable file.
不能把版本資源加入到可執行文件中。
Run the executable file (Setup.exe) you extracted in Step 4.
運行第4步中提取出的可執行文件(Setup . exe)。
The full path for the Setup executable file is too long.
安裝程式可執行文件所用路徑全稱過長。
Please type the full path of an existing executable file.
請鍵入現有的可執行文件的完整路徑。
|executables;[計]可執行文件
可執行文件(executable file)是計算機系統中包含機器指令集的特殊文件類型,能夠被操作系統直接加載執行。這類文件通過編譯器将高級編程語言轉換為二進制指令序列,例如C++編譯生成的.exe文件或Python腳本打包後的可執行包(來源:Microsoft Docs)。
其核心結構包含代碼段(text segment)和數據段(data segment),前者存儲處理器可識别的操作指令,後者保存程式運行所需的初始化變量。可執行文件采用特定格式組織這些内容,包括Windows系統的PE(Portable Executable)格式、Linux系統的ELF(Executable and Linkable Format)以及macOS的Mach-O格式(來源:IBM技術文檔)。
操作系統通過加載器(loader)完成地址空間分配和動态鍊接庫綁定後,程式計數器将指向入口函數(如C語言的main函數),開始逐條執行指令。現代可執行文件通常包含數字簽名驗證機制,Windows系統使用Authenticode技術來确認文件發布者身份(來源:IEEE計算機協會白皮書)。
值得注意的是可執行文件具有潛在安全風險,惡意軟件常通過僞裝合法簽名或利用格式漏洞進行傳播。美國國家标準與技術研究院(NIST)建議用戶僅運行可信來源的可執行文件,并保持防病毒軟件實時監控(來源:NIST網絡安全框架)。
Executable file(可執行文件)是計算機中一類特殊的文件類型,其核心特征是可以被操作系統直接加載并運行。以下是詳細解釋:
可執行文件包含由機器碼(二進制指令)或字節碼組成的程式代碼,這些代碼能夠被計算機的中央處理器(CPU)直接解釋執行。它通常是軟件開發者将源代碼編譯或打包後的最終産物。
.exe
(可執行程式)、.dll
(動态鍊接庫)為主。.sh
需配合解釋器)。.app
(應用程式包)、.dmg
(磁盤映像安裝文件)為主。可執行文件的主要功能是啟動程式或執行特定任務。例如:
.exe
文件啟動一個軟件(如浏覽器、遊戲)。cmd.exe
)。.bat
)。.txt
文本、.jpg
圖片)僅存儲數據,需通過其他程式打開。可執行文件可能攜帶惡意代碼(病毒、木馬等),因此需注意:
部分可執行文件需要依賴特定環境(如Java的.jar
需JVM,Python腳本需解釋器)。此外,不同操作系統的可執行文件格式不同(如Windows使用PE格式,Linux使用ELF格式),跨平台運行時需重新編譯或轉換。
moon cakeboiledrole modeljunctioncalluseschiselledcooperationsJinshaprewarmingshrewdestsoulscompilation methodPainted Skinpast eventsphonetic notationPort Arthurup to parvictory overacrochordalamygdalolithaphrosideriteceramodontiaechinochromeheadboxhawksbillimpotenceinterdeltaickuchenlightsomemicrologic